任吉存 %A 邓延倬 %A 程介克 %J 色谱 %D 1995 %I %X he electrophoretic behaviors of mono-saccharide-arsenite complexes and polylol-arsenite complexeswere investigated by capillary electrophoresis with laser interference refractive index detection. The effects ofpH,arsenite concentration and configuration of monosaccharides and polylols on the effective mobilities ofthem were discussed in detail.The results showed that in the arsenite buffer monosaccharides and polylolshave sharp and good symmetric peak and good selectivities. Thus a new separation method of monosacchardes and polylols is presented. %K capillary eletrophoresis %K detection of laser interference %K monosaccharide %K polylol %K arsenite
